Season 1 Episode 27: Aizu, Fukushima: A Taste of Tradition and Scenic Charm

Nelson Babin-Coy explores the Aizu region in Fukushima Prefecture by train, starting at Yunokami-Onsen, a hot-spring village with traditional inns and guesthouses.
